Planting potatoes
November 03, 2020
North-Western European Potato Growers (NEPG): Potato acreage should decrease by a minimum of 15%
The NEPG (North-Western European Potato Growers) estimates that the total harvest will be 27.9 million tons this season if all potatoes in the ground will be indeed harvested. The harvest is later than usual with all the risks involved.
